Phoenix Suns superstar Chris Paul showcased his inner-Mama's boy and jumped on the opportunity to give some love to his mom and the rest of his family after a huge series-clinching win against the Denver Nuggets in Game 4. The 36-year-old made sure he balled out in front of his family and fans who made the trip all the way to Denver just to witness Paul and his team eliminate the Nuggets after just four games.

After his post-game interview, Paul went to the stands and gave a huge hug to his mom and the rest of the Paul family that were in attendance on Sunday night. CP3 is a real one for this.

I guess it's safe to say that Paul was extra inspired in Game 4 with his family in the building. The Point God had another exceptional game against Denver and led the way with 37 huge points alongside seven assists with just two turnovers.

Paul played an incredible four-game series against the Nuggets. In 144 game minutes, the 11-time All-Star had a total of 41 assists while turning the ball over just a handful of times. He also averaged 25.5 points per game in the series. Not bad for a 36-year-old who people had counted out a few seasons ago, huh?

The veteran's arrival in The Dessert has been nothing but huge for the franchise. With a young squad behind him with the likes of Devin Booker and Deandre Ayton, Paul is spearheading the attack and is making sure that this Suns team doesn't go unnoticed. Phoenix is now just four wins away from making it back to the NBA Finals for the first time since 1993.
